CVE-2026-6330
Last modified
CVE-2026-6330 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 6.5/10 on the CVSS scale. The ML-KEM ARM64 NEON ciphertext comparison only compares half of the input, breaking the Fujisaki-Okamoto transform's implicit rejection and weakening IND-CCA2 security on that code path. The constant-time comparison effectively ignored part of the re-encrypted ciphertext, so a decapsulating party could fail to detect a manipulated ciphertext and proceed without the standard's required implicit rejection.. EPSS estimates a 0.20%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.

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Wolfssl | Wolfssl | >= 5.7.4, < 5.9.2 |
